Rockfax Description
A handsome crack on the second pitch is the highlight of this route up the right edge of the wall. Care is needed with some of the rock on the first pitch and the exit of the final pitch. Start at the beginning of the steep section of the approach scramble.
1) 4c, 23m. Follow ledges and cracks up the wall to a grass ledge with a flake next to the arete.
2) 5a, 28m. The superb crack-line in the wall left of the arete.
3) 4c, 25m. Move up left to the base of a long hanging groove. Follow the very exposed groove to the top. © Rockfax
